Kobayashi in the frame for Caterham seat
Kamui Kobayashi may be about to make a comeback in 2014 following news that Caterham are considering the Japanese driver, according to journalist Adam Cooper. The 27-year-old was dumped by Sauber at the end of the 2012 season and has been without a seat since. He attempted to raise funds in order to tempt a team in need of money to employ him, but that never worked out last year. However with £6.6 million ($11m, €8m) raised from fans and businesses, added to the fact he is highly regarded in the paddock, Kobayashi is being considered for the second Caterham seat alongside Marcus Ericsson.
